## Tuning

The receipt mailer (Almsgate) batches donation receipts and sends through the Thornquay relay. On-call: if the queue backs up, resist the urge to crank batch size — the relay rate-limits per connection, and bigger batches just mean bigger retries. Scale worker count first, then shorten the flush interval. Dedupe window must stay longer than the retry horizon or donors get duplicate receipts, which generates tickets. All knobs live in one place and are read at worker start. Current production values follow.

tuning table, kajop-yafof:
QUOTAS = {
    "wenath": 10,
    "ulaael": 5,
}

## Build Provenance: Remindly Clinic Job

Welcome aboard! Every deploy of the Remindly appointment reminder job gets a signed provenance record, so we always know which commit sent which batch of texts. The pipeline (run by our Ferncastle build farm) attaches the record automatically — you never create it by hand. If a clinic reports a weird reminder, grab the provenance record first, then work backwards to the commit. Each record opens with a short token, and the current production one is shown below.

build token for tawif-bahip: htk31_68bba16e1afabfef4ecc69408c06f16

Handover — Morrow to Ilse. Tomorrow 09:30: two engineers from Calverton Systems visiting cage 7, Halloway data centre annex. Check them in, issue escort lanyards, note serial numbers of any kit they bring. I've cleared it with security already. They'll need the cage door code below.

badge for hahog-kajop: bdg-OOCJJ-0

Subject: Welcome to Examgate on-call

Hi, and welcome to the rotation. Your main responsibility is the exam-proctoring queue: if review items sit longer than ten minutes, students get blocked mid-exam, so treat backlog alerts as urgent. Check worker health first, then the video-ingest lag panel, and escalate to the proctoring leads if the queue exceeds 500 items. The runbook, escalation ladder, and dashboard links are all collected on the internal page here.

runbook for yadup-fahif: https://jira.qorvelcorp.internal/spaces/spaces/spaces/b46212397071